Logiciel du domaine public

Logiciel du Domaine Public : Un Aperçu Complet

Le logiciel du domaine public représente une catégorie unique au sein du large spectre de programmes informatiques et de créations numériques. Il fait référence à un logiciel qui n'est pas restreint par les lois sur le droit d'auteur, permettant une utilisation, une modification et une distribution sans restriction. Ce concept repose sur le principe de rendre le logiciel universellement accessible, en promouvant l'innovation et la collaboration. Ci-dessous, nous approfondissons la compréhension des logiciels du domaine public, leur fonctionnement, leurs avantages, leurs considérations et leurs relations avec d’autres paradigmes logiciels.

Définition et Concepts Clés

Le logiciel du domaine public est caractérisé par son absence de contrôle propriétaire. Une fois qu'un logiciel est libéré dans le domaine public, son détenteur de droit d'auteur initial renonce à tous les droits exclusifs, rendant le logiciel librement disponible pour un usage public. Contrairement aux logiciels protégés par le droit d'auteur, où le créateur conserve des droits spécifiques, le logiciel du domaine public assure une liberté juridique pour l'adaptation et la diffusion sans aucune restriction.

Comment Fonctionne le Logiciel du Domaine Public

  • Publication par le Créateur Original : Un logiciel devient public lorsque son créateur renonce explicitement à toutes les revendications de droit d'auteur, souvent par une forme de déclaration ou par l'expiration naturelle du droit d'auteur.
  • Utilisation et Modification Sans Restriction : Les individus et les organisations peuvent utiliser, modifier, redistribuer et même commercialiser le logiciel sans avoir besoin de permissions ou de licences.
  • Impact Communautaire : Ce paradigme encourage une approche communautaire du développement de logiciels, où les améliorations et les variations peuvent être partagées librement.

Les Deux Faces de la Médaille : Avantages et Considérations

Bien que l'idée de logiciel du domaine public offre l'attrait de la liberté et de l'innovation, il existe des avantages notables et des points critiques à considérer.

Avantages

  1. Promotion de l'Innovation : En supprimant les barrières juridiques et financières, le logiciel du domaine public sert de terreau fertile pour l'innovation technologique et la créativité.
  2. Amélioration du Partage de Connaissances : Il facilite un environnement collaboratif propice à l'éducation et à l'apprentissage, permettant à chacun d'explorer et de comprendre le fonctionnement du logiciel.
  3. Contribution à l'Accès Ouvert : L'absence de restrictions démocratise l'accès à la technologie, nivelant potentiellement les chances pour tous les utilisateurs indépendamment de leur statut géographique ou économique.

Considérations

  1. Qualité et Risque : Les utilisateurs finaux assument la responsabilité de la fiabilité et de la sécurité du logiciel, car il n'y a aucune maintenance ou support obligatoire de la part des développeurs originaux.
  2. Ambiguïtés Juridiques : Malgré les libertés inhérentes, des complexités peuvent surgir en intégrant du matériel protégé par le droit d'auteur dans le logiciel du domaine public, brouillant potentiellement son statut juridique.
  3. Confusion sur l'Utilisation : L'absence d'une licence formelle pourrait créer des incertitudes concernant l'étendue des actions permises, notamment dans les applications commerciales.

Distinguer des Autres Paradigmes Logiciels

Logiciel Open Source

  • Il s'agit d'un logiciel dont le code source original est mis à disposition gratuitement et peut être redistribué et modifié. Contrairement au logiciel du domaine public, le logiciel open source est accompagné d'une licence qui spécifie comment il peut être utilisé et distribué. Ces licences varient, mais elles garantissent toutes que le logiciel reste librement disponible.

Licences Logicielles

  • La pratique de définir légalement les utilisations et distributions des logiciels. Alors que le logiciel du domaine public n'a essentiellement aucune licence, offrant ainsi une utilisation sans restriction, la plupart des logiciels sont distribués sous des licences spécifiques qui dictent comment ils peuvent être utilisés, partagés et modifiés.

L'Évolution du Logiciel du Domaine Public

Le paysage du logiciel du domaine public évolue continuellement avec les avancées technologiques et les changements dans les lois sur le droit d'auteur à travers le monde. Des exemples notables de logiciels du domaine public incluent des composants fondamentaux d'Internet comme les protocoles TCP/IP et des langages de programmation largement utilisés tels que les premières versions de Python. En outre, des projets comme la licence CC0 (« Aucun Droit Réservé ») de Creative Commons offrent un cadre moderne pour les créateurs souhaitant libérer intentionnellement leurs œuvres dans le domaine public.

Conclusion

Le logiciel du domaine public incarne l'esprit de la liberté absolue dans le domaine numérique, favorisant un environnement où l'innovation et la collaboration peuvent prospérer sans limites. Cependant, naviguer dans ce paysage nécessite une compréhension des complexités juridiques et des responsabilités impliquées. Alors que le monde numérique continue d'évoluer, le concept de logiciel du domaine public jouera sans aucun doute un rôle essentiel dans la structuration de l'avenir de la technologie, de l'accès ouvert et du développement collaboratif.

Get VPN Unlimited now!